Description:

This session will focus on the federal estate tax exemption, how it can be best utilized via a “bypass trust,” and how it might be wasted.  The presenters will also cover “portability” of the estate tax exemption.

  • Marital Deduction Gifts – form and requirements 
  • Use (and waste) of the estate tax exemption 
  • Portability of the estate tax exemption 
  • Bypass Trusts – ensuring use of the exemption

Vanessa L. Kanaga, Esq.
Vanessa L. Kanaga, Esq. thumbnail

Vanessa Kanaga currently serves as InterActive Legal’s Special Advisor on Estate Planning and Legal Strategy.  She is the former CEO of InterActive Legal.  Vanessa received her J.D. from Cornell Law School and holds a B.A. in Philosophy from Wichita State University, as well as an Advanced Professional Certificate from New York University School of Law. She is licensed in New York, Kansas, and Arizona, and currently lives in Arizona.


Prior to joining InterActive Legal in 2013, Vanessa practiced in New York, at Milbank LLP and Moses & Singer LLP, and in Kansas, at Hinkle Law Firm, LLC. She has experience in a range of estate planning matters, including high net worth tax planning and asset protection planning.


In 2024, Vanessa returned to the practice of law.  She is Of Counsel at Becker and House, PLLC in Scottsdale, Arizona.

Elizabeth Q. Boehmcke, Esq.
Elizabeth Q. Boehmcke, Esq. thumbnail

Elizabeth (“Beth”) Boehmcke joined InterActive Legal in 2018 and served as Director of Content Development until she retired in 2025.


She graduated cum laude from the University of Michigan Law School in 1993. After graduation from law school through 2003, she specialized in high net worth estate planning, with an emphasis on cross-border and asset protection planning, and the representation of fiduciaries managing complex trusts and family businesses.


During her career in New York, she was an associate attorney at both Rogers & Wells (now Clifford Chance) and Hodgson Russ in New York City. After a hiatus in her legal career to care for her children, she resumed her legal career by passing the Virginia bar in 2014 and began working for the Hook Law Center, P.C., where she expanded her estate planning practice to include elder law, specifically focusing on asset protection planning for Medicaid and Veteran’s benefits.


She is a proud graduate of the University of Virginia where she received a B.A. with distinction in Psychology in 1988 and is also a graduate of SUNY-Buffalo where she received an M.A. in Clinical Psychology in 1990.
